    Hanes is a brand of clothing founded in 1900 by John Wesley Hanes in North Carolina. It is part of Hanesbrands Inc., a company that sells a range of clothing essentials, such as underwear, socks, hosiery, activewear and casualwear.

    Hanesbrands Inc. is a public company that owns several clothing brands, such as Hanes, Champion, Playtex, and Bonds. It was spun off from Sara Lee Corporation in 2006 and has operations in North America, Europe, and Asia.

    Underalls was a brand of women's undergarments by Hanes from 1976 to the early 1990s. It was known for its packaging shaped like buttocks and its risqué advertising campaign.

    Hanes Australasia is an Australian consumer products company owned by Hanesbrands. It operates in underwear, bedding, homeware and flooring categories, and has brands such as Bonds, Sheridan, Berlei and Dunlop.

    H&M is a Swedish multinational fashion retailer founded in 1947 by Erling Persson. It offers clothing, accessories, and homeware, and operates thousands of stores in 75 markets worldwide.
